HOSPITAL AND MEDICAL CENTER SIGNINGS

If I am needed to notarize a document for a signer that is in a hospital, nursing home, or long-term care facility I am aware that it may already be a difficult or stressful situation. I want to make the signing experience for the signer as stress-free and easy as possible. To accomplish that, there are a few rules that I have set in place to ensure a smooth and easy signing 

HOSPITALS

  • The signer must be alert and aware of what is going on before the notarization can be completed. 
  • All medications that would inhibit cognitive awareness must be withheld for an hour prior to my arrival. 
  • If I suspect any version of pressure or coercion of the signer, the room must be cleared of all non-medical personnel. 
  • Appointments should not be scheduled during shift changes. Please be mindful of the hospital staff schedule. 
  • ID verification of  the signer is important and there are options on how to do that:
    • Government Issued ID
    • Two credible witnesses-
      • Must personally know the signer.
      • Be impartial to the transaction.
      • Take an oath or affirmation vouching for the signer’s identity.
      • Present Government ID. 
      • Sign the Notary Journal.
  • If the Signer is unable to sign his, or her name, there are some options available:
    • Signature by mark; this could be an x, or any type of mark the signer is able to make. The mark must have two witnesses observe and sign the document. One witness must write the signer’s name next to his mark, provide ID, and sign the Notary Journal.

NURSING HOME/LONG-TERM CARE FACILITY

The same requirements for hospital signings apply to nursing homes/long-term care facility signings. One additional item, however, is all signings must be witnessed by a patient advocate called an Ombudsman.     

Prices for these signings are as follows and due at the appointment time.

Facility Fee: $60.00 Santa Barbara County Medical Locations

Facility Fee: $90.00 San Luis Obispo County Medical Locations

Per Signature: $15.00

Service/Travel Fee: Based on Zip Code

Notary Legal Disclaimer

 I am not an attorney and therefore, by law, cannot explain or interpret the contents of any document for you, instruct you on how to complete a document or direct you on the advisability of signing a particular document. By doing so, I would be engaging in the ‘unauthorized practice of law’ and could face legal penalties that include the possibility of losing my commission, and even fines and jail time.
